International Day of Yoga -2023:Functions held across all District Court Complexes of Kashmir

Srinagar , 21 Jun 2023

To commemorate ‘International Day of Yoga’-2023 (IDY), celebrations were held across all the District Court Complexes of Kashmir.At Srinagar, the District Legal Services Authority (DLSA) Srinagar embraced the spirit of International Yoga Day with great fervor and harmony by organizing the yoga session within the District Court Complex. Chairman of DLSA Srinagar, Jawad Ahmed spearheaded the event.

The yoga sessions were conducted by experienced trainer Tahir Hussain from the Department of Youth Services and Sports.The celebration aimed to promote the holistic well-being of individuals, fostering physical fitness and mental serenity within the legal community and beyond.

Chairman DLSA highlighted the profound benefits of yoga in cultivating a harmonious and balanced lifestyle. He emphasized the importance of yoga in maintaining physical health, enhancing mental clarity, and fostering inner peace amidst the demands of the legal profession.

The event witnessed an enthusiastic participation from Judicial Officers, Secretary of DLSA Srinagar, staff members, para-legal volunteers, penal lawyers, and the dedicated team of DLSA Srinagar. Together, they engaged in invigorating yoga sessions, embracing the transformative power of this ancient practice.

Under the instructions of an experienced and accomplished trainer, participants were led through various yoga asanas, pranayama (breathing exercises), and meditation techniques. The sessions were tailored to suit practitioners of all levels, catering to their unique needs and abilities.

The atmosphere was brimming with positivity, unity, and a shared sense of purpose as individuals embraced the timeless wisdom of yoga. The event served as a platform for participants to rekindle their commitment to personal well-being and mental rejuvenation.

Jawad Ahmed expressed his deep appreciation for the active involvement of all the participants in making the International Yoga Day celebration a resounding success. He reiterated the importance of incorporating yoga into daily routines, fostering a harmonious and balanced life, particularly in the demanding field of law.The event inspired individuals to embrace yoga as a transformative practice, empowering them to navigate the challenges of modern life with poise and equanimity. 

At Budgam, the District Legal Services Authority (DLSA) Budgam, in collaboration with the Department of Ayush, District Budgam, successfully organized a grand event to commemorate International Yoga Day.

The event was held at the Court Complex in Budgam and witnessed the enthusiastic participation of Chairman of DLSA Budgam, Khalil Ahmad Choudhary, along with esteemed Judicial Officers, Court Staff, penal lawyers, para-legal volunteers, and dedicated staff members of DLSA Budgam.

This year's event in Budgam showcased the commitment of DLSA Budgam and the Department of Ayush towards fostering holistic well-being and spreading awareness about the transformative power of yoga.

The event kicked off with a serene ambiance as participants under the expert guidance of certified yoga instructors were led through a series of invigorating yoga asanas, breathing exercises, and meditation techniques.

Chairman DLSA, Khalil Ahmad Choudhary actively participated in the yoga session, emphasizing the importance of incorporating yoga into our daily lives to achieve physical, mental, and emotional balance. He highlighted how practicing yoga can enhance mindfulness, reduce stress, and promote overall well-being.

The presence of esteemed Judicial Officers, penal lawyers, para-legal volunteers, and dedicated staff members of DLSA Budgam exemplified their commitment to personal wellness and the development of a healthy community.

Chairman DLSA, expressing his gratitude towards the Department of Ayush and the organizers, said, "The celebration of International Yoga Day provides a wonderful opportunity for individuals from all walks of life to come together and experience the transformative power of yoga. 

I extend my heartfelt appreciation to everyone involved in making this event a success, as their efforts will undoubtedly contribute to the overall well-being of our community."At Ganderbal, the District Legal Services Authority (DLSA) Ganderbal today celebrated International Yoga Day, 2023 at Conference Hall, District Court, Ganderbal and Govt. College of Physical Education, Gadoora Ganderbal.

At District Court Ganderbal, the DLSA Ganderbal in collaboration with District Judiciary Ganderbal celebrated International Yoga Day, 2023 at Conference Hall District Court, Ganderbal under the aegis of High Court of Jammu & Kashmir and Ladakh, and J&K Legal Services Authority.

 Chairman District Legal Services Authority (Pr. District & Sessions Judge) Ganderbal Ritesh Kumar Dubey, Secretary DLSA Ganderbal, Nusrat Ali Hakak, Staff Members of DLSA Ganderbal, District Judiciary Ganderbal and PLVs of District Ganderbal participated in the event.

At Kupwara, the District Legal Services Authority (DLSA) Kupwara in collaboration with the Department of Youth Services and Sports Kupwara today celebrated International Yoga Day at ADR Center in District Court Complex Kupwara.

Principal District & Sessions Judge Kupwara, Shazia Tabasum; Sub-Judge Kupwara/Secretary DLSA Kupwara, Manzoor Ahmad Khan; Deputy Chief Legal Aid Defense Counsel, Assistant Legal Aid Defense Counsel, President Bar Association Kupwara and all employees and PLVs of District Court Kupwara participated in the event.

On the occasion, the instructor of Youth Services and Sports Department, Mohammad Maqbool Sheikh conducted a yoga session at the conference hall of ADR Center Kupwara.International Yoga Day was also celebrated at Teetwal under the supervision of the Tehsil Legal Services Committee Tangdar in which students of Higher Secondary School Teetwal and PLVs of TLSC Tangdar participated.

At Anantnag, the District Legal Services Authority (DLSA) Anantnag under the guidance of Jaffar Hussain Beigh, chairman DLSA Anantnag in collaboration with District Youth Services and Sports Department Anantnag today celebrated ‘International Yoga Day’ at Wazeerbagh, here.

The programme was attended by Jaffar Hussain Beigh (PDJ) Anantnag, Tabassum Qadir, Secretary DLSA Anantnag, Spl. Mobile Magistrate Anantnag and Munsiff JMIC Anantnag, DLSA Staff members, LADC's lawyers and PLVs.The programme was also attended by Chairman DDC, Chief Education Officer Anantnag, Youth Services and Sports Officers and teachers, in addition and about 200 students from different schools of district Anantnag.

On the occasion Chairman DLSA Anantnag addressed the gathering and highlighted the benefits of Yoga and also advised the participants to avoid drug abuse. He also made all the participants pledge against drug abuse.At Pulwama, a Yoga session was organized at District Court Complex Pulwama where D&PSJ Pulwama chaired the session and deliberated upon the significance of celebration of YOGA day.
